Starting Point & Check-In

You’ll meet your crew at Cool Sailing BCN, located at the Port Olimpic, in front of the Casino of Barcelona. Arriving 10 minutes early is advisable to avoid any last-minute rush or delays. The meeting point is conveniently halfway between the port entrance and the restaurants, with clear signage, making it straightforward even if you’re new to the area.

The Itinerary Breakdown

Safety Briefing (5 minutes)

Your journey kicks off with a quick safety rundown. This is reassuring, especially if you’re not a seasoned sailor, and sets the tone for a relaxed yet secure voyage.

Sailing (20 minutes)

The first stretch of sailing offers a chance to feel the wind and enjoy the breathtaking city skyline from the water. Expect to see iconic sights—Tibidabo hills, Montjuïc Castle, and glimpses of the famous Sagrada Familia—all framed by the coastline. Reviewers like Sally appreciated how comfortable and well-cared-for they felt during this part, emphasizing the professionalism of Miguel and his team.

Photo Stop, Snacks, Drinks & Swimming (30 minutes)

This is often the highlight, especially for travelers wanting a bit of leisure and fun. You’ll stop at a peaceful spot where you can dive into crystal waters, float around, or even snorkel if you fancy. The crew serves tasty local snacks such as Fuet (Catalan salami), cheese, and crackers, alongside a selection of drinks: champagne, wine, sangria, beer, and non-alcoholic options. Reviewers like Joao and Morgan rave about the quality of the snacks and drinks, calling the sangria “fire” and noting the generous offerings.

Final Sailing & Return (15 minutes)

The last leg gives you another chance to enjoy the sea breeze and take in the skyline as you head back to port. Many reviews mention how this short segment leaves travelers feeling relaxed and satisfied, often wishing it were longer.

Practical Details

  • The tour lasts approximately 1.5 hours, making it a good break from busy sightseeing days.
  • It’s available in multiple languages, including English, Spanish, Catalan, and French, ensuring accessibility for many travelers.
  • The activity is not suitable for those with mobility impairments or wheelchair users, due to the nature of boat boarding.
  • Cancellation is flexible, allowing full refunds if you cancel 24 hours in advance.

What To Bring & Consider

Barcelona: Sailing Trip with Drinks and Snacks - What To Bring & Consider

To make the most of your trip, bring sunglasses, a sun hat, swimwear, a towel, sandals, and sunscreen. The weather can be chilly if it’s in the evening, especially during sunset cruises, so layers are recommended. The crew is not allowed to serve alcohol to those who are intoxicated, which is a sensible safety measure.

Since towels are not included, you’ll want to bring your own if you plan to swim. The boats are designed for comfort, but don’t expect luxury amenities — this is a basic yet charming sailing experience focused on authenticity and fun.
